Negative interest rates are arguably seen as a tool against unprecedented economic turmoil, used to boost the economy and create a surge of borrowing by facilitating low rates on lending. The real interest ratetakes the impact of inflation on nominal interest rates into accountby deducting the rate of inflation from the nominal interest rate. Monetary policy is how central banks control, A refinancing rate, which allows banks to borrow weekly from the Eurosystem at a set rate, A deposit facility rate, which is for overnight deposits within the Eurosystem and is less that the refinancing rate, A marginal lending facility rate on overnight credit at a better rate than the refinancing rate, Following the global financial crisis of 2008, interest rates were cut around the world.
